ANN ARBOR, MI, April 10, 2011 (Press-News.org) On Tuesday, April 26th between 3 and 6 Concordia University will host a drop-in graduate information session for the Graduate School of Education at the Ann Arbor campus located at 23 and Geddes. Concordia's School of Education graduate options in education include: Master of Science in Educational Leadership, Master of Science in Curriculum and Instruction and the Certificate of School Administration Studies.
This informal drop-in session is open to anyone interested in graduate studies in the field of education. Concordia University encourages participants to call with questions about the various programs or to visit the Concordia University web site, http://www.cuaa.edu/
The session is free and without obligation.
